MySQLTuner — это скрипт, который анализирует работу MySQL и выводит рекомендации по его оптимизации. Скачать/установить скрипт можно командой: Желательно, чтобы перед запуском скрипта сервер MySQL должен проработать около суток без перезагрузок и смены конфигурации, чтобы MySQLTuner мог получить достаточно данных для полноценного анализа. В противном случае результаты работы скрипта будут бесполезны. Запустите скрипт: MySQLTuner выведет… Читать далее Оптимизация MySQL с помощью MySQLTuner
Метка: MySQL
Pivot — Rows to Columns в SQL видео-урок
Pivot — Rows to Columns в SQL
Перепечатка с сайта https://modern-sql.com/use-case/pivot . Также вот полезная статья https://vc.ru/dev/157421-postroenie-svodnyh-tablic-v-sql и еще https://habr.com/ru/post/506070/ Переводить не хочу... Оставляю как заметку для себя. Pivot или Сводная таблица — инструмент обработки данных, служащий для их обобщения. Данный Pivot мне необходим был для постоения визуальной аналитики в google data studio. . Pivoting data is a rather common problem that… Читать далее Pivot — Rows to Columns в SQL
Как определить размер таблиц в БД MySQL
В повседневной работе для работы с MySQL пользуюсь бесплатной программой dbeaver. В ней есть отличная функция узнать полный вест таблиц. Проблема в том, перед тем как показать вес таблиц программа делает запрос ко всему содержимому базы данных. Если таблиц в БД более сотни, и размеры более 10 гигибайт, оперативно узнать сколько вести одна таблица достаточно… Читать далее Как определить размер таблиц в БД MySQL
Работа с базой данных MySQL в командной строке
Быстрая заметка о том, как работать с базой данных MySQL через командную строку. Создать копию всех базы данных MySQL: Создать копию определенной таблицы: Восстановление базы данных из бэкапа: Восстановление базы данных из бэкапа с игнорированием ошибок: Работа с базы данных на сервере через командную строку Как узнать какой размер у вашей базы данных или таблицы… Читать далее Работа с базой данных MySQL в командной строке
Импорт SQL файла через консоль (командную строку Linux)
Для того, чтобы импортировать SQL-файл в через командную строку Linux можно использовать команду ниже: Где username — ваш пользователь от mysql, database_name — название БД, file.sql — путь к sql-файлу или sql-файл если вы находитесь в той же папке где он расположен. Если у вас много файлов, то их можно импортиовать данным способом.
Как импортировать несколько файлов в MySQL через командную строку
Новый формат записи. Буду идти от проблемы 🙂 Проблема. Необходимо импортировать данные в БД MySQL через командную строку, НО, структура данных таблиц лежит в файле structure.sql, а данные лежат в папке /data/ в разных файлах, в зависимости от названия таблицы в MySQL, например: users.sql, orders.sql, sessions.sql и т.д. Решение проблемы: 1) Логин по SSH на… Читать далее Как импортировать несколько файлов в MySQL через командную строку
Как перезагрузить MySQL через консоль
Для того, чтобы перезагрузить MySQL через консоль, вам нужно залогиниться под root на ваш сервер через консоль.